Diffusion-Weighted MRI and FDG-PET in Diagnosis of Endometrial Stromal Nodule
Preoperative differentiation of benign endometrial stromal nodule (ESN) from malignant low-grade endometrial sarcoma (LGESS) is challenging, because it requires histological evaluation of the tumor-myometrium interface, which is difficult to obtain in conventional endometrial curettage.
